Character of the water

Sarvhålet lies in central Sweden — a humic brown tarn. The tea-stained, humic water hides the bottom within an arm's length.

The surroundings

The lake lies remote, ringed by forest and bog far from any road. Few find their way here — the water is untouched and the stock undisturbed.

Shallow throughout (max 3 m), with reeds and vegetation over large areas — water that warms fast in spring.

Permits & rules

Fishing permit required — Sarvhålet FVOF. Day permit ~60 kr · annual permit ~300 kr.

  • Zander: minimum size 45 cm · protected during the spawn (Apr–May).
  •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
  •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.

Fishing Sarvhålet

perch, pike and zander sit at the top of the food chain in Sarvhålet, carried by roach, bream and ruffe. The brown, humic water keeps visibility short — the fishing is more about vibration than sight.

The fishing here follows the water's own rhythm: dawn and dusk have their windows, fronts close and open them, and the season moves the fish. No two sessions at Sarvhålet are alike.

General rules of thumb for this kind of water

  • Brown, humic water dampens the light — fishing can be good even in the middle of the day.
  • Nutrient-rich lakes hold plenty of baitfish but often murky water.
